The Fox News Decision Desk projected that New Jersey Democrat Rep. Mikie Sherrill will become the next governor of New Jersey, keeping the state blue in her ballot battle against Republican nominee Jack Ciattarelli.
By defeating Ciattarelli in a very competitive and combustible race that grabbed plenty of national attention, Sherrill will succeed term-limited Democratic Gov. Phil Murphy.
Sherrill has served in the U.S. House since 2019, after flipping the Garden State's 11th District seat away from the Republicans as part of 2018's blue wave election year during President Donald Trump's first term in the White House. The New Jersey Democrat campaigned on a series of key issues, most notably affordability in a state notorious for sky-high taxes. Sherrill championed from the campaign trail that she would bring down costs for Garden State families, including working to end "price gouging" and "fighting for tax relief, lowering health care and energy costs."...
